My biggest gripe is more related to vendors, but it's BE-specific.
Namely, that the information displayed on the pet "deed" isn't the same as the information displayed when the pet is tamed. The pet "deed" MUST show whether the creature is aggressive or not, for example.
Personally, I'd even go as far as saying that pet deeds should be checked by the game and if the player looking can't use it, it should tell him. EQ does a similar thing whereby if an item has a recommended level, the stats are displayed as:
STR + 10 (+2)
Where the () value is the bonus the player will receive if he tries to use that item at his current level.
I'd like to see a simple: Usable YES/NO entry, so if a player lacks the skills to use the pet, he knows immediately. The fact is that even some CHs I know have trouble working out which pets they can and can't use, so a non-CH has even less chance.
Also, I'd like to see the vendor "Details" window changed to a better layout - at present, the Seller's Description is off the bottom of the box and few people seem to look at that, judging by the amount of problems I've had with people buying pets they can't use...
